#33485d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#33485d is composed of 20% red, 28.2%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.2% cyan, 22.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.5% black. It has a hue angle of 210 degrees, a saturation of 29.2% and a lightness of 28.2%. #33485d color hex could be obtained by blending #6690ba with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#33485d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020304 is the darkest color, while #f7f9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#33485d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#44484c is the less saturated color, while #01488f is the most saturated one.
